Subject: Reception has moved downstairs!

Hi all,

Quick heads-up for contractors visiting Harwick Mills this week: our reception desk is now on the ground floor, just left of the main doors. No more trekking up to level two. Sign in there as usual and Priya will sort your passes. For the side entrance, use the temporary code below.

badge for hahog-kajop: bdg-OOCJJ-0

Finance Review Summary — Quarterly Cash-Flow Forecast

Prepared for branch managers. The forecast for next quarter shows a modest operating surplus, contingent on the Pellworth receivables clearing on schedule. Seasonal stock build at the Ashgrove and Tildenham branches will tighten liquidity in weeks five through eight. Branches should defer non-essential capital purchases during that window and escalate supplier-term changes promptly. The planning assumptions behind this forecast appear below.

board note of yagap-fajog: Gross margin on Druael came in at 15 percent against a plan of 10 percent. Only 9 of the 140 pilot accounts renewed Druael, so a churn review is set for January 15.

Subject: DR drill — branch cleanup bot failover

Hi, during next Tuesday's drill we will deliberately take the Twigsweep stale-branch cleanup bot offline and verify that its queued deletions pause safely. As on-call, you will restart the bot from the cold-standby host and confirm no branches were removed prematurely. The standby console unlocks with the recovery passphrase below.

strongbox words: oliael-gilax-lamael

Finance Review Summary — Legacy Pricing

Quick recap for the dept heads: we've kept legacy Trellix Basic customers on 2019 rates far too long, and support costs on those accounts have nearly doubled. The plan is a staged 8% increase starting next quarter, with a grandfathering carve-out for anyone on the old Halden contracts. Churn modeling from Marco's team suggests we lose maybe 3% of accounts, which the margin gain more than covers. Comms drafts go to review next week, and one more thing before sign-off.

management briefing: Only 7 of the 120 pilot accounts renewed Ralael, so a churn review is set for January 1.